Handover: Pelterra mobile deep-link routing. Quill routes now resolve through the new matcher; old scheme paths still 302 until next release. Known issue: cold-start links drop query params on the Androx build — fix is merged, pending QA. Don't ship without bumping the route manifest version or cached clients break. Rollback is a single flag flip. For the cut, apply exactly the values below to the routing service.

config for bahop-baduf:
[kasion]
team = lamath
access_code = ac_d807e5
host = kasion.paliqcloud.corp
port = 4000
owner = julix.tamvan
peer = frair.qorvelsoft.local

## Changelog — Gatecount v1.8.2

Rotated signing key for the turnstile counter firmware. Old key expired; all Stadionix venue controllers must re-pin trust before accepting updates. No functional changes. Counters running v1.7 or earlier are unaffected until next update. Future builds must be signed with the key below.

signing key of bahof-hawef = bky9_dnWTGNiSu

Subject: Cut-over summary — Driftline SDK parity

For the on-call engineer: the cut-over moving clients from the legacy Driftline-J SDK to Driftline-K completed at 02:10 local. Feature parity was verified against the full matrix, including retry semantics and offline queueing; only the deprecated batch export path remains Driftline-J-only. Watch error rates on the Marrowgate cluster overnight. Both SDKs are now pinned to the values below.

config for tagep-kaguf:
FENWYN_PIN=5236
FENWYN_METRICS_HOST=metrics.fenwyn.qorvellabs.internal
FENWYN_LOG_LEVEL=error
FENWYN_TENANT=silys